[Laravel] Laravel Markdown

[Laravel] Laravel Markdown updated_at: 2024-08-06 11:22

Laravel Markdown

github : https://github.com/GrahamCampbell/Laravel-Markdown

Laravel Markdown은 https://github.com/thephpleague/commonmark 을 기본으로 하여 사용되었으므로 이 부분을 같이 참조 하는 것이 유리하다

Installation

$ composer require "graham-campbell/markdown:^15.0"

Configuration

config/markdown.php 파일 생성

$ php artisan vendor:publish

아래와 같이 변경하자.
이렇게 변경하는 이유는 <a> tag 및 <br> 태그를 사용하기 위함이다.

 // 'html_input' => 'strip',
    'html_input' => 'allow',

실 사용 예제

저는 makrdown 파일을 불러와서 다시 blad에 넘겨주는 방식으로 사용하고 있습니다.

 public function view() {
    $md = view( 'markdonwfile.md');
    return view('markdonw-viewer', [
        'md'=>$md,
    ]);
}

평점을 남겨주세요
평점 : 5.0
총 투표수 : 1

질문 및 답글